The role

As a Senior Planning Manager, you will be responsible for producing and maintaining the Client Project schedule, ensuring integration with 3rd Party Interfaces and Design/Procurement Programme. The role includes oversight of development, and management of Client Project-Level programmes, integration and coordination of Contractor Work Packages, and reporting against measured baselines.

The size and complexity of our new 5-year Capital Investment Programme (AMP8) is 4 times bigger than previous programmes and United Utilities have a huge opportunity to transform the infrastructure of the North West.

Key accountabilities

  • Oversee production of Client Project-level and Contractor Work Package-level optimised schedules
  • Evaluate the optimised programme/project schedule progress and performance and identify developing problem areas and proactively managing and supporting the implementation of solutions.
  • Proactively manage and control the critical path and prioritise activities accordingly
  • Assess impact of trends and change, ensuring agreed change to the baseline is implemented in a timely manner
  • Establish a robust forecasting process and ensure regular reviews with all contributing parties that make up the overall WBS
  • Review, develop and optimise construction methodology and site logistics.
  • Lead on the schedule review of contractor claims or disputes.
  • Review contractors' programmes and make comments as appropriate; ensure that they comply with strategic programmes in line with the WBS.
